Just to confirm a repair has been run ?
Non-Streaming launcher - Log into the launcher but don't click Play. Check for small letters "ST" in the bottom left corner.If this is NOT present, With the new launcher after login , select the username pulldown on the top right and select settings, then press repair.
Streaming launcher - If the letters "ST" is present, close the launcher, right mouse click on the game shortcut,select open file location and delete the BitRaider folder. Then start the launcher - Anonymous11 years ago

- 11 years agoAt this point I have updated both audio and video drivers, uninstalled audio drivers and reinstalled them, run the repair tool twice for the game, done a complete reinstall, changed the acceleration of the sound, changed the priority for resources towards the game, all suggestions that were made back on the old customer service forums, and none of them have helped.
And I'm almost certain that the issue is not in the sound, but the crackling is a byproduct of something else. Remember it coincides with a drop in Frame rate as shown in the videos I put up earlier, and the issue is exclusive to SWTOR - Anonymous11 years ago
